Here's some legislation that may be relevent. I had put this up in another post previously.
Why i am asking whether a noticce of default was issued or not is because court action cannot be taken if one has not been issued. No idea how to check if a default has been made though. If one was issued in the last 6 years it should appear on your credit file but not sure how to see if there was one more than 6 years ago.Under s59 of the CCA74
As the application form is a prospective agreement, then it should be void as it does not contain all the prescribed terms.59.—(1) An agreement is void if, and to the extent that, it purports to bind a person to enter as debtor or hirer into a prospective regulated agreement.
(2) Regulations may exclude from the operation of subsection (1) agreements such as are described in the regulations.
If all the prescribed terms are not present then the debt is unexecuted.61.—(1) A regulated agreement is not properly executed unless
(a) a document in the prescribed form itself containing all the prescribed terms and conforming to regulations under section 60(1) is signed in the prescribed manner both by the debtor or hirer and by or on behalf of the creditor or owner, and
(b) the document embodies all the terms of the agreement, other than implied terms, and
(c) the document is, when presented or sent to the debtor or hirer for signature, in such a state that all its terms are readily legible.
s127(3) of the Act
If the document does not have signatures of both creditor and debtor and all the required prescribed terms, then the claim should not be enforced .(3) The court shall not make an enforcement order under section 65(1) if section 61(1)(a) (signing of agreements) was not complied with unless a document (whether or not in the prescribed form and complying with regulations under section 60(1)) itself containing all the prescribed terms of the agreement was signed by the debtor or hirer (whether or not in the prescribed manner).After falling off the gambling wagon (twice): £33,600 (24,000+ 9,600) - Original CC Debt: £7,885.91

Ok so to update, oh did not have to attend court today as capquest sent a letter to court (a copy to oh) stating that they did not have the relevant legal paper work and they ask that the stat demand be set-aside with no costs! spoke with national debt helpline who adv we should be proud of this result but can't help but feel slighyly knarked as were paying capquest money everymonth...
I would just like to say a big thank you to everyone that has given us advice and lets hope this is the end of it - knowing capquest it probally won't be......
